She who rules love in the night

ABOUT THIS POEM:
The poem I wrote titled "The Unfolding of the Two" is the
first one in a series of five poems that deal with the
subject of time and love. Two poems that are titled
"The Other" and "Always Was Yesterday, Forever Is Today"
are on this site. But two others are NOT on this site. They
are titled "The Mystery of Destiny" and "The Eternal Expanse".
Those last two will be in the book of love poems that I am
presently working on.
A verse in the poem titled "The Mystery of Destiny" goes
like this:
"Ages upon ages ago I knew I loved you
For you are the princess of my centuries
You are the queen of my dreams"
So I took that last line and made it into it's own love poem.
In the kingdom of my dreams
Where my life plays on my mind's screen
You are my queen
Thinking of you throughout the day
And as the light fades away
And my imagination has full play
In this realm of the night
As my heart take to flight
Oh how the feeling is so right
Like the tales of knights of old
Brave at heart with courage so bold
My love for you is a story that must be told
But loving you is not a fairy tale
It is a feeling that I know so well
And deep in my heart is where it dwells
My nights are filled with thoughts of you
As well as the day we just loved through
And I know you feel this too
You are my queen, I am your knight
A hero you have become in my sight
When my mind turns off it's light
And at the end of your nightly reign
When I return to daylight's plane
The love for my queen will forever remain
